A New Era of Plants – Unique Abilities & Clever Interactions
What truly sets Perfect Voyage apart is its cast of incredibly inventive plants, each adding new layers of depth and surprising counterplay. These plants aren’t simple damage dealers — they’re puzzle pieces that link together in powerful, sometimes unpredictable ways. Here are some of the most standout additions:
Hygro Plantago – The Liquid Alchemist
One of the most creative plants in the mod, Hygro Plantago absorbs surrounding liquid and converts it into smoke with unique effects. Lava smoke burns zombies, while water smoke freezes them. It rests after absorbing liquid, but cleverly regenerates HP during downtime, rewarding careful timing and placement.
Decamp Dodder – Undo Hypnotism & Relocate Plants
Decamp Dodder can be planted directly onto other plants, removing hypnotism and transforming them into seed packets you can replant anywhere. This adds mobility to the battlefield — and sometimes moving a plant at the right moment leads to surprising effects.
Lorus – Positional Powerhouse
Click Lorus to reposition the lotus flower. Once set, the lotus unleashes area attacks with heavy periodic damage, making it devastating when placed strategically.
Opti-Catrop – Refracting Laser Chaos
Opti-Catrop fires laser beams that can refract through light orbs, multiplying damage. You can freely rotate the orbs to change laser angles, creating deadly pathways. Opti-Catrop even attracts fireflies for deeper synergies.
Corchid – Tile Manipulator
Plant four Corchids at a tile’s corners and you can plant on that tile regardless of whether it’s swamp or liquid. This unlocks impossible strategies from the original game.
Lightning Reed – A Lock-On Damage Dealer
Lightning Reed targets the highest-HP zombie near it and increases its damage over time until the target dies. It’s perfect for melting elite or tank zombies.
Applayer – Rhythm-Based Support
A musical plant that uses drum notes to heal plants and remove negative effects, while legato notes remove buffs from zombies. However, since their beats follow fixed intervals, stacking multiple Applayers isn’t efficient.
More Creative Plants: Power, Conduction & Manipulation
Power Peony
Fires projectiles in four directions and can absorb friendly shots to charge itself. Charged Power Peonies unleash stronger, more destructive blasts.
Wiremoss
When connected across tile corners, Wiremoss plants form electric wires. Damage dealt to one zombie is shared across all zombies on the wire.
Enzymei
Protects an inner plant and boosts its performance when damaged. It’s less tanky than a Wall-nut but far more strategic.
Sweetbriar Rose
Hypnotizes every zombie that can see it, except those with visual protection. Smart placement can flip entire waves to fight for you.
CD Shroom
CD Shroom stores the area around it. A double-click overwrites the current battlefield with the stored version. Use it to restore expensive plants or instantly delete dangerous zombies.
Honey Bamboo & Sun Coconut Bottle
Honey Bamboo manipulates zombie movement based on day or night, attracting or repelling them. Sun Coconut Bottle explodes and releases sunlight scaling with the number of zombies inside, making it both a resource tool and a trap.
A Terrifying Roster of New Zombies
Perfect Voyage also brings a host of new zombies packed with mechanics that challenge even experienced players:
Starcone Zombie
Protected by rotating starcones. Players must shoot through openings or slow the rotation.
Hypnotic Pole Zombie
Throws hypnotic poles at plants. Decamp Dodder is the safest counter, but eliminating him early is best.
Firefly Zombie
Releases freezing fireflies that become devastating when they accumulate.
Archer Zombie
Transforms basic zombies or plants into stronger forms — sometimes catastrophic ones like Flag Zombies.
Witch Zombie
Throws potion bottles with effects like slowing, poisoning, or healing. Her long-range attack makes her a major threat.
Wheel Zombie & Magnet Truck Zombie
These zombies crush plants and resist slowing or freezing. Magnet Truck can even summon metal zombies and manipulate projectiles.
Fisherman Gargantuar
Uses a giant fishing rod to pull plants toward it. After taking damage, it throws shells that imprison plants, forcing quick elimination.
New Realms to Explore – Stunning Map Variety
The mod includes seven beautifully designed maps, each with unique terrain and strategic mechanics:
- Waterfall
- Maple Lake
- Mysterious Swamp
- Mechanical Snowfield
- Snowbloom Palace
- Sands of Time
- Distant Pond
